Last week, if you recall correctly, Cleveland Guardians star Jose Ramirez had to leave a game and miss another with a right wrist sprain.
It’s safe to say the injury is behind him, though.
With the entire Guardians offense struggling to score runs this week, Ramirez took over and willed his team to victory on Friday night, hitting a whopping three home runs to propel an 8-6 win over the Los Angeles Angels in LA.
He put on a show and it was a joy to watch.
They weren’t cheapies, either: each drive went 406, 415, and 428 feet into the Los Angeles night.

J-Ram is now hitting a cool .381/.440/.1.048 with four homers.
Perhaps this is the year in which it all comes together for him, he reaches the 40-40 threshold and wins MVP.
There are plenty of talented men in the American League willing to ruin Ramirez’s dream, but who are we to doubt this man?
Ramirez had a solid partner in Brayan Rocchio, who went 2-for-4 with a double and three RBI.
The offense and the bullpen showed up to pick up an uncharacteristically wild Gavin Williams, who allowed four runs (two earned) and walked three in three innings pitched, with five hits and five punchouts.
His two unearned runs in the fourth scored when a Ramirez error extended the inning.
